Glentoran manager Declan Devine praised his players after the 2-1 comeback victory over leaders Coleraine at the Oval.

Matthew Shevlin put the visitors in front but Coleraine lost Dylan Boyle to a red card before late goals from Pat Hoban and Jonathan Russell clinched a dramatic win.

It also brought a five-match winless run in the league to an end as the Glens moved eight points behind the Bannsiders and Larne.

"It was a bit of a crazy game - it was a battle and we're obviously delighted to end that run of results," said Devine.

"It shows that when when we are at our best we are more than a match for anyone.

"No-one's getting carried away. It's a good win but I actually though we played better last week and lost.

"But the big plus for me is that it's credit to the players - it's so much down to them and going a goal behind it's very easy to buckle.

"The fans also deserved that - the noise they made and the appreciation they have given to the players."
